This place has now morphed to one of three (that I know of) Yemeni Restaurants in Memphis area. That is a glorious change to the constantly evolving global food scene in Memphis. Let's celebrate these owners and chefs bringing us their delectable cuisines! The place seems to be undergoing some renovation and format changes. Perhaps, addition of hookah floors on one side? Young lady was running the front of the house. If you are coming for the first-time and have little to no knowledge of Yemeni food, I recommend doing some initial research. They have a lot of items, but the menu is of little help. Young lady has some understanding of the food, but also had a hard time articulating the key differences and uniqueness of the dishes. For appetizers, we ordered the falafel with hummus. We were initially served a lamb broth - outstanding flavor. Would be amazing on a fall or winter day! While flavor was great, we felt the Falafel are maybe pre-made with half the portion still with a frozen core. Mains we had the Fish Fahsah, Chicken w/Molokhya, and the Lamb Haneeth. The fish is served in a clay bowl, that's piping hot. Think tuna salad texture in a tomato-peppers base. Great stuff. The molokhya is a leafy green - think collard greens but chopped very fine, and with a slight slimy texture. The dish was great, and I would put it into the adventurous category if one is willing to go past the texture. The haneeth was standard - served with some great rice. All in all, it was a good experience and recommend as a place to expand your Northern African culinary horizons!!

We found this place when we set out to find somewhere interesting to eat on Summer Ave. We ordered hummus and mixed grill. The hummus arrived with freshly cooked flatbread, still hot from the oven. Hummus itself was great; with puréed chickpeas with puddles of olive oil. The mixed grill was a feast of grilled lamb chops, chicken & lamb kebab seasoned well and with a hint of char from the grill. It came with a huge platter of aromatic rice infused with spices. The space itself is unremarkable & it seemed like more of a carryout place. But, the food is spectacular. Highly recommend.

Have had the $4.99 lunch "sandwich" special twice. Shawarma and the gyros. Both were excellent and well worth the $4.99!! Recommend asking for extra "white" sauce. Usually request Tzatziki sauce with gyros but that request elicited a puzzled look, but the white sauce is excellent. Highly recommend this place. Both times I was the only customer so it would be nice if more people frequented the place. Oddly, saw a new take-out menu where the address is the same but name appears to now be "Arsh Bilqes" - a strange name but actually describes the Throne of the Queen of Sheba archaeological site in Ma'rib, Yemen. Everything appears to be the same menu wise but with higher prices - understandable given the challenges facing restaurants now. HOWEVER, as of 09-15-21, Owner Mohammed only charged me the lunch price still listed on the window and on the older menu: $4.99!!
